Step-by-Step Recipe Guide
Here’s a detailed guide to creating Keto Big Mac Wraps that will leave you craving more.
Servings: 2 wraps
Preparation Time: 10 minutes
Cooking Time: 10 minutes
Ingredients:
- For the beef patties:
- 1/2 lb ground beef (80/20 blend)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- For the special sauce:
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 1 tsp ketchup
- 1/2 tsp yellow mustard
- 1 tsp pickle relish
- 1/4 tsp garlic powder
- 1/4 tsp apple cider vinegar
- For assembly:
- 2 low-carb tortillas or large lettuce leaves
- 2 slices American cheese (or cheddar)
- 1/4 cup shredded iceberg lettuce
- 4-6 thin pickle slices
- Optional: thinly sliced onions, sesame seeds
Instructions:
- Prepare the Special Sauce:
- In a small b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, ketchup, yellow mustard, pickle relish, garlic powder, and vinegar. Adjust seasoning to taste. Set aside.
- Cook the Beef Patties:
- Divide the ground beef into 4 equal portions and shape them into thin patties.
- Season both sides of the patties with salt and pepper.
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at. Cook the patties for 2-3 minutes per side, or until browned and cooked through. During the last minute of cooking, place a slice of cheese on each patty to melt.
- Assemble the Wraps:
- Lay a low-carb tortilla or lettuce leaf flat on a plate.
- Spread a generous amount of special sauce over the wrap.
- Layer one beef patty, shredded lettuce, and pickle slices on top.
- Add the second beef patty and drizzle more special sauce over it.
- Top with another layer of lettuce and pickles if desired.
- Fold and Serve:
- Fold the edges of the wrap inward and roll it up tightly like a burrito.
- Optionally, sprinkle sesame seeds on top for a finishing touch.
- Serve immediately and enjoy!
Nutritional Information
Per wrap (based on 2 wraps):
- Calories: ~500
- Total Carbs: ~8g (Net Carbs: ~5g)
- Protein: ~30g
- Fat: ~38g
- Fiber: ~3g
This makes Keto Big Mac Wraps a satisfying, low-carb meal that fits perfectly within a ketogenic or low-carb diet.
Tips for Success
- Use Fresh Ingredients: Freshly shredded lettuce and homemade special sauce make a noticeable difference in flavor.
- Don’t Overcook the Patties: Keep them juicy by cooking just until done—overcooking can dry them out.
- Customize the Sauce: Adjust the sweetness, tanginess, or spice level of the special sauce to suit your taste.
- Freeze for Later: Cook extra patties and store them in the freezer for quick assembly later.

Keto Big Mac Wraps: A Low-Carb Twist on a Fast Food Favorite
- Total Time: 18 mins
Description
Savory beef, creamy sauce, and crunchy veggies wrapped in cheese!
Ingredients
1 lb. Lean ground beef
1 Tbsp. Olive oil
1-2 C. Shredded lettuce
16 Small dill pickle chips
2 C. Shredded cheddar cheese (hand shredded from a block)
For the sauce: ¼ C. Mayonnaise
1 Tbsp. Dill pickle relish
1 Tbsp. Yellow mustard
½ Tbsp. Apple cider vinegar
½ Tbsp. Keto BBQ sauce
¼ tsp. Garlic powder
¼ tsp. Paprika
Instructions
Preheat the oven to 375 degrees.
In a bowl, combine the ingredients for the sauce and stir to combine completely.
Heat the ol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at on the stove.
Add the ground beef to the skillet, and cook until completely browned. Strain, and set the ground beef aside.
Form 3-4 inch wide circles of shredded cheese on a parchment lined baking sheet. Be sure to leave some room between each circle of cheese.
Bake the cheese for 8-10 minutes until it just starts to brown on the edges and has a lace-like appearance. Let the cheese cool for a few minutes until it is just cool enough to handle.
Pour the sauce into a bowl with the ground beef, and stir to combine.
Place a line of shredded lettuce, the ground beef mixture, and 2 pickle chips down the center of each cheese circle and wrap the cheese around it.
Let the wraps set for several more minutes to cool and then serve.
